What does it mean when heat is relative?
Though people ordinarily speak of “heat” as an expression of relative warmth or coldness, in physical terms, heat only exists in transfer between two systems. It is never something inherently part of a system; thus, unless there is a transfer of internal energy, there is no heat, scientifically speaking.
O que se entende por temperatura absoluta?
Absolute temperature is defined as the measurement of temperature beginning at absolute zero on the Kelvin scale. An example of when one might use absolute temperature as a form of measurement is in the study of thermodynamics.

What is the difference between absolute zero and absolute temperature? Absolute temperature, also called thermodynamic temperature, is the temperature of an object on a scale where 0 is taken as absolute zero. Absolute temperature scales are Kelvin and Rankine. Absolute zero is the temperature at which a system is in the state of lowest possible (minimum) energy.

How are heat and temperature different yet related to each other?
Heat describes the transfer of thermal energy between molecules within a system and is measured in Joules. Heat measures how energy moves or flows. … Temperature describes the average kinetic energy of molecules within a material or system and is measured in Celsius (°C), Kelvin(K), Fahrenheit (°F), or Rankine (R).
What is heat dependent? Experiments show that the transferred heat depends on three factors: (1) The change in temperature, (2) the mass of the system, and (3) the substance and phase of the substance.
How is SHC calculated?
What is the formula for specific heat? The formula for specific heat capacity, C , of a substance with mass m , is C = Q /(m ⨉ ΔT) . Where Q is the energy added and ΔT is the change in temperature.
Is specific heat intensive or extensive? The specific heat capacity is intensive, and does not depend on the quantity, but the heat capacity is extensive, so two grams of liquid water have twice the heat capacitance of 1 gram, but the specific heat capacity, the heat capacity per gram, is the same, 4.184 (J/g.K)
Como calcular a variação de temperatura?
Você subtrai a temperatura final da temperatura inicial para encontrar a diferença. Então, se algo começa em 50 graus Celsius e termina em 75 graus C, então a mudança na temperatura é de 75 graus C – 50 graus C = 25 graus C. Para diminuições de temperatura, o resultado é negativo.

Qual é a coisa mais fria da Terra? Um pedaço de cobre tornou-se o metro cúbico mais frio (35.3 pés cúbicos) da Terra quando os pesquisadores o congelaram a 6 milikelvins, ou seis milésimos de grau acima do zero absoluto (0 Kelvin). Este é o mais próximo que uma substância dessa massa e volume já chegou do zero absoluto.
